Deweese #11

Deweese #11 is an earth dam located in Harper County, Oklahoma, built in 1959. It carries a Low hazard potential classification.

About Deweese #11

Deweese #11 is a dam in Harper, Oklahoma. The dam is owned by Deweese Estate (private). It impounds the Sand Creek near Fort Supply.

The dam stands 39 feet tall and stretches 124 feet across, creates a reservoir covering 3 acres, has a maximum storage capacity of 50 acre-feet, and collects water from a drainage area of 0 square miles. Completed in 1959, the structure is well into its service life at over 50 years old.

This dam has a low hazard potential classification, meaning that failure would cause minimal damage, limited primarily to the dam owner's property, with no expected loss of life.

At 39 feet, this dam is taller than 86% of dams nationwide.
